Output d75a76b5fa30a899fd64d714d8c83a978f526c9b9d091bd413d91d25db247f41:0

value
697675
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ab93a0b3998baaaf918f3cf8d6212e6803bf0f9 OP_EQUALVERIFY OP_CHECKSIG
address
16MW5uWG61yQiE2WacwdskWtrhEnQdRAbS
transaction
d75a76b5fa30a899fd64d714d8c83a978f526c9b9d091bd413d91d25db247f41
confirmations
283424
spent
true